If you want to be "recognized" as a DIS-er, please do something other than "just wearing a lime green Tshirt". Tons and TONS of folks wear lime green because it is easy to see and keep track of each other in the crowd. If you want to be recognized, make sure to wear something that says DIS on it, or has some reference to it. A lime green Home Depot mickey head screams DISboards, as does a lime green ribbon--though it must not be worn as a hair ribbon unless it says DIS on it.

It's especially nice if it's something that can easily be seen from a distance, like walking by in a crowd. One of the best ones I saw was a big, loopy, currly mass of lime green ribbon hanging on someone's pin lanyard. I spotted her 25 yards away, and I knew there was no "fashion" reason to be wearing that ribbon, lol.
